1998 Isuzu Hombre 4 cyl Two Wheel Drive Automatic 114000 miles

My vehicle starts, but dies when placed in gear. The fuel pump has 80# pressure and I was told the pressure regulator needs replaced with the pump. Is 80# a good reading? How do I replace the regulator? Is there one for the engine or one for each fuel injector?

80 lbs is way too much pressure for this vehicle...the fuel pressure should only be 41 - 47 psi. The fuel pressure regulator can still be at fault because it is letting too much fuel to the engine and flooding it out. There is only one regulator and it is found on the fuel railing. Be certain to release the fuel pressure before replacing the regulator.
